Ahmed Elbatrawy has already accomplished a great deal. He's no stranger to the phrase "closing." Indeed, it is his phenomenal real estate success that has allowed him to have such an impact on so many people's lives. He has worked hard to become one of the most successful realtors in the United States. He has sold more than half a billion dollars in real estate in the past 25 years. Ahmed Elbatrawy has recently specialized in celebrity residences. In Beverly Hills, California, he just co-listed a $28 million celebrity mansion. The home, which was situated at 72 Beverly Park, was sold and closed within seven days after its first listing. Ahmed Elbatrawy has recently specialized in celebrity residences.
